Comprehending Remote Car Key Technology
Before delving into the replacement process, it is essential to comprehend what remote car keys are and how they function. Remote car keys or key fobs are little electronic car key replacement Near Me gadgets that allow the user to lock or open their vehicle from a distance. Some remote keys come geared up with extra features such as ignition control, panic buttons, and even trunk release.
Kinds Of Remote Car KeysTraditional Key Fobs: These are the classic remote keys with buttons to lock or unlock doors and trigger the alarm.Smart Keys: Often connected with high-end automobiles, clever keys permit the driver to start the car without placing a physical key. They might consist of proximity sensing units that allow passive entry.Keyless Entry Systems: These systems utilize a wireless signal to communicate with the vehicle, allowing the user to unlock doors and start the engine without utilizing a key.Type of Remote KeyKey FeaturesTraditional Key FobLock/unlock doors, alarm triggerSmart KeyDistance entry, push-button start, advanced functionsKeyless Entry SystemWireless transmission, no physical key neededReplacement Process
When a remote car key is lost vehicle key replacement or damaged, it is necessary to comprehend the replacement procedure. Here is a step-by-step guide:
Step 1: Assess the Damage or LossLook For Spare Keys: Before continuing with a replacement, check if a spare key is available.Take A Look At the Key Fob: If the key fob is damaged, effort to figure out whether it can be fixed. Frequently, a simple battery replacement might solve the concern.Action 2: Gather Necessary Information
Most of the times, car dealers and locksmith professionals will need specific information to help with the replacement:
Vehicle Identification Number (VIN)Make and model of the vehicleRegistration detailsProof of ownership (such as an insurance coverage card or title)Step 3: Choose Replacement Options
There are various opportunities for remote key replacement:
Dealership: While this choice ensures an original part, it is often the most expensive option.Automotive Locksmith: Generally more inexpensive than car dealerships, locksmith professionals have the tools and expertise to program and cut keys.Online Retailers: Some customers opt to purchase a blank key fob and have it set elsewhere. This approach may conserve cash however includes added dangers without expert help.Step 4: Programming the New Key
When you get a replacement key, the next action is programs. This process varies by vehicle however normally can be performed in several methods:
Professional Programming: A locksmith or dealership can set your brand-new key fob with specialized devices.Diy: Some automobiles allow owners to program their keys, but it can be technical and differs by make and design. Describe the user manual for guidelines.Step 5: Testing the New Key
After programs, test the new key thoroughly to confirm that all functions operate properly. Check to ensure that the locking/unlocking mechanism works which any included features, like remote engine start, are operational.
Expense of Replacement
The cost of remote car key replacement can substantially differ based on several aspects, consisting of the make and design of the vehicle, kind of key, and approach of replacement car key fobs. Typically, here are some approximated expenses:
Replacement MethodEstimated CostDealer₤ 200 - ₤ 500Automotive Locksmith₤ 100 - ₤ 300DIY (Blank Key Purchase)₤ 50 - ₤ 150 (plus programs costs)
These figures can vary based on location, labor rates, and the particular technology of the key.
Frequently asked questions1. How long does it require to replace a remote car key?
Answer: The time frame for changing a remote car key depends upon the method chosen. A dealer might take longer due to wait times for parts, while a locksmith can typically offer quicker replacements, sometimes within an hour.
2. Can I drive my car without a remote key?
Response: In some cases, if you have a traditional physical key (if your vehicle still runs with a traditional key), you may have the ability to drive without the remote key. However, if you rely solely on a remote key or smart key, the vehicle's performance may be restricted.
3. Is it possible to program a remote key myself?
Answer: Some vehicle designs provide DIY programming options for their remote keys, but not all. Always consult your user manual for specific directions for your make and model.
4. How can I avoid losing my remote key in the future?
Response: Consider the following ideas to avoid losing your remote key:
Designate a particular location for the key in your home.Use a keychain or holder that is RFID tracked.Consider a spare key or key fob replacement fob as a backup.5. What should I do if my key fob is not working after battery replacement?
Response: If changing the battery does not resolve the problem, it might suggest that the fob is harmed or requires to be reprogrammed. Consult a locksmith or dealership for further assistance.
